Printing Services

Clients who purchase printing from Zero-G Creative are solely responsible for the content (written, graphic, photographic, etc.) on the printed piece. Zero-G is not liable for any omissions, factual errors, typographical errors or other issues related to the content once approved by the client.

Zero-G Creative is responsible, however, for defects in print quality and will replace the items in question free of charge. It may be necessary for the client to return printed materials to Zero-G Creative in this circumstance.

Note that “gloss” and “UV” finishes provided by Zero-G Creative printing vendors are VERY glossy. They cannot be written on with a standard pen and may show fingerprints; this is not a defect. In the event that a piece is printed with “full bleed” color on both sides of the sheet, some fraying may occur during the cutting process. This is also normal and is not considered a defect in the printing process. Colors on printed materials may not match exactly with colors as they appear on a computer monitor or as printed on a home or office printer and different print jobs may also not match exactly.
